#Astro Boy, Eightman, and More Team Up For Showa Heroes Campaign

It’s a blast from the past in the newly announced “Aisubeki Showa Heros” (“Beloved Showa Heroes”) collaboration campaign, a team-up that celebrates the 60th anniversary of 5 hero characters that made their TV anime debut back in the Sixties: Astro Boy, Eightman, Big X, Super Jetter, and Space Ace.

The campaign is a collaboration project between Tezuka Productions, Tatsunoko Production, TMS Entertainment, and Eiken, and the theme for the campaign is “nostalgic and new”. In addition to the new key visual (above), the first part of the campaign will be a special pop-up shop featuring character goods that will run from February 17 – March 02, 2023, at a venue on Tokyo Character Street in Tokyo.
